Video quality in Sora 2 is influenced by multiple factors, some within your control and others determined by the AI system. Understanding these factors helps you optimize your prompts and expectations for the best possible results. Quality is often more important than technical specifications when it comes to viewer engagement and professional appearance.
How detailed and specific your text description is
Vague: 'A person walking'
Specific: 'A young woman in a red dress walking slowly down a cobblestone street at sunset, shot from behind with warm golden lighting'
More specific prompts produce higher quality, more consistent results
Artistic style and visual aesthetic specifications
Generic: 'A house'
Styled: 'A Victorian house in cinematic style with dramatic lighting and film grain texture'
Style descriptions significantly affect visual quality and consistency
Camera angles, movements, and framing specifications
Basic: 'A car driving'
Detailed: 'Close-up shot of a vintage car driving through a mountain pass, camera following from behind with smooth tracking movement'
Camera specifications improve composition and professional appearance
Lighting, time of day, and atmospheric details
Simple: 'A room'
Detailed: 'A cozy living room illuminated by warm golden hour light streaming through large windows, creating soft shadows'
Lighting details enhance realism and visual appeal
Number of elements and interactions in the scene
Simple: 'A single person sitting'
Complex: 'Multiple people having a conversation in a busy café with background activity and detailed environmental elements'
More complex scenes may have lower consistency but richer content
